For this essay, you will take a stand on a debatable issueóan issue that has two sides. You will use different kind of evidenceófacts, examples, and/or expert opinionóto persuade your audience to accept your position on one of the following topics:
ï    Teenager who commit serious crimes should (or should not) be tried as adults.
ï    Citizens without criminal records should (or should not) be permitted to carry concealed weapons.
ï    The minimum wage should (or should not) be raised.
ï    Convicted felons should (or should not) lose the right to vote.
ï    Public high schools should (or should not) be permitted to distribute condoms to students.
Follow the guidelines and examples from Chapter 16iinFocus on Writing to help you draft and structure your essay.  You must write this as a deductive argumentóstarting with a thesis that takes a position and supporting that thesis with specific evidence and analysis. Effective essays will include:
?    A four to five sentence introduction paragraph that grabs reader interest and provides context for the argument.
?    A thesis that appears as the last sentence in the introduction
?    Topic sentences that appear clearly as the FIRST sentence of each body paragraph and topic sentences that address ONE main idea each
?    Appropriate supporting details in each paragraph
?    Sophisticated analysis of these details
?    A counter argument paragraph (we will discuss this more in class)
?    Transitions between ideas
?    A conclusion that answers the ìso what?î or ìwho cares?î questions
The essay must be at least 3 full pages long (but no more than 4 pages) and be in proper MLA format: 12 pt, Times New Roman font; double-spaced; 1 inch margins all around the document; appropriate headers.
